Founded in 1923, the predecessor of Murray was the first professional oil paint factory in Italy. In the 30s, under the influence of the unified economic policy, Italy's chemical industry flourished, and the strength of Murray was greatly strengthened, and after two factory expansions in 1936 and 1969, it was acquired by the well-known art material group FILA (not a sportswear brand of the same name), and is now a leading company in the production and distribution of art pigments in Italy.
Murray is an all-round brand, with oil paints, acrylic paints, watercolors, and gouache covering all aspects, although Maimeri Puro oil paints are the main ones, but the artist-level Maimeri Blu watercolors have a higher volume.
Compared with the calm Schmink, the clear and sweet color of Merry Blue has more watercolor characteristics. On the premise of ensuring the concentration of the pigment, it uses a balanced mixture of gum arabic, glycerin and bovine bile as a medium, so that the pigment has the best diffusion property in the recognition, and any two colors can be easily blended, and the color mixing is natural, making it the preferred pigment for wet painting. However, too good diffusion performance also brings trouble, and the Merry Blue watercolor will continue to spread evenly before drying, which is difficult for novices to control. Because it is often used in wet painting, the saturation is low when the humidity is high, and it is easy to lose color, which is not as good as M. Graham, which has a higher concentration of pigment.
In late 2018, Merry Blue Watercolor underwent a comprehensive upgrade, increasing the original 70% monochrome pigment ratio to nearly 100%, and out of 90 colors, only Mars Black and Brown Madder are mixed pigments. Its durability is calculated on a 3-star basis, all pigments reach the highest level, and it is certified by AP for safety. After the upgrade, all the old versions of Hummingbird packaging of Meritol were discontinued, and the 15ml packaging was reduced to 12ml, and the price was increased by 30% overall.
This upgrade has brought the already high evaluation of Merry Blue to a new level, but the problem of filling air pipes has not been solved. Before the upgrade, Merry Blue was known as the king of cost performance, the price after the upgrade was not high, 12ml sold for 48-88 yuan, half a piece of watercolor is about half price of 12ml, of which the cheapest S1 color number is the most, and it has a weak cost-effective advantage.
